WHAT FOLK MAGIC IS
Folk magic is the lived, practical spirituality of everyday people. It shows up in:
-
Prayers, charms, and simple rituals.
-
Blessings for homes, families, and work.
-
Protective practices for thresholds, sleep, travel, and transitions.
-
Healing work that tends to body, spirit, and relationship.
This is not about spectacle or performance. It is about the quiet, steady magic of caring for the ones you love and the places you live.
